Pairing
A Bluetooth-enabled cell phone
must be paired to the Bluetooth
system and then connected to the
vehicle before it can be used. See
your cell phone manufacturer's user
guide for Bluetooth functions before
pairing the cell phone. If a Bluetooth
phone is not connected, calls can
be made using OnStar Hands-Free
Calling, if available. See OnStar in
the owner manual.
Pairing Information
Up to 10 cell phones can be
paired to the Bluetooth system.
Up to a total 10,000 phone
contacts and numbers can be
stored across 10 paired phones.
The system will attempt to
connect to the last known
connected device if multiple
paired devices are in range of
the system.
The pairing process is disabled
when the vehicle is moving.
Pairing only needs to be
completed once, unless the
pairing information on the cell
phone changes or the cell phone
is deleted from the system.
Only one paired cell phone can
be connected to the Bluetooth
system at a time.
If multiple paired cell phones are
within range of the system, the
system connects to the first
available paired cell phone
in the order that they were last
Infotainment System
connected. The radio will
attempt to connect to the last
connected device to the system.
To link to a different paired
phone, see Linking to a
Different Phone later in this
section.
Pairing a Phone
Pairing is not allowed while the
vehicle is in motion.
1. Select Settings from the Home
Page or speak, Pair Phone
after starting a voice recognition
session.
2. Select Bluetooth Devices.
3. Select New Device (Phone).
A four or six-digit Personal
Identification Number (PIN)
appears on the display. The PIN
is used in Step 5 and must be
confirmed both on the phone
and radio.
